So I somehow got it to work (for now). And I have no idea how. Here are the things I did:
Dissembled the TX (to check if buttons work ok), and than reassembled it (right before asembling the TX was still inoperative)
than I started to fiddle with opentx source to find out exactly where it hangs. I have used AUDIO_INACTIVITY() to mark the point to where the execution reached. First I have put it after doSplash(); in opentxStart() and it did not play. Than I've put it after it and the tx played it AND BOOTED. I doubt my changes affected the problem and I believe it will happen again. My findings tell me that something happened in the doSplash method after the AUDIO_TADA();. Maybe some check failed? So If anyone has any insight on why this happend I would really be glad to know so I can fix the problem the next time that it occurs and for others that might have the same problem.

EDIT: One possible thing that might have caused the problem, something very silly of me, is that the battery was discharged or bellow nominal voltage (When i last used it was just above the alarm and than I left it off for few days) and I think there is something related to voltage in the doSplash() method that prevented the taranis to boot up. During my testing i have not charged the battery (but was plugged into USB few times) but that to my knowledge should not have charged it. Anyway if this was perhaps the case than openTX handles it very very badly, as it just froze in the splash screen (with backlight on I might add).

What was the discharge voltage you were working with? The Taranis uses 3.3v and the regulator is a switcher with I believe a low headroom requirement. I would think you're good down to 4 volts? That is unless the the surge requirement after the sign on screen browns the voltage below the regulators working range or below 3.3v?
Somewhere the audio announcement could happen drawing a lot of current from an already low battery supply? Try powering your Taranis with one lipo cell and see what it does?
